天天看點

Matlab實作三維曲面圖

畫出   

Matlab實作三維曲面圖

所表示的三維曲面(圖 1.3-4)。 x , y 的取值範圍是 [− 8,8]

clear;
%定義X的值範圍
x = -8:0.5:8;
%定義Y的值域
y = x'
X=ones(size(y))*x; 
Y=y*ones(size(x)); 
R=sqrt(X.^2+Y.^2)+eps; %<5> 
Z=sin(R)./R; %<6> 
surf(X,Y,Z); % 
colormap(cool) % 
xlabel('x'),ylabel('y'),zlabel('z')
           

運作結果:

Matlab實作三維曲面圖

 surf函數:三維着色曲面圖

繼續閱讀